Ob du gerade Probleme mit deinem Heimnetzwerk analysierst, verstehen willst, was beim Laden einer Webseite im Hintergrund passiert, oder einfach neugierig bist, wie dein Computer mit der Welt kommuniziert – Wireshark ist eines der besten Werkzeuge, um tief in die Welt der Netzwerktechnik einzutauchen.

In diesem Beitrag zeige ich dir, was Wireshark genau ist, wofür du es nutzen kannst, wie es funktioniert – und wir machen gemeinsam ein Beispiel: Wir schnüffeln in einen HTTP-Request hinein und sehen, was da eigentlich passiert, wenn du eine Webseite aufrufst.


Was ist Wireshark?

Wireshark ist ein sogenannter Packet Sniffer – ein Programm, das Datenpakete aufzeichnet, die über deine Netzwerkschnittstellen gesendet und empfangen werden. Es funktioniert auf Betriebssystemen wie Windows, Linux oder macOS und ist völlig kostenlos sowie Open Source.

Das Programm zeigt dir Pakete nicht einfach nur roh an – es interpretiert sie: Jedes Paket wird analysiert, in seine Protokollbestandteile zerlegt (z. B. Ethernet, IP, TCP, HTTP) und grafisch übersichtlich dargestellt. Dadurch kannst du genau nachvollziehen, wer mit wem spricht, welche Daten übertragen werden – und ob dabei etwas schiefläuft.


Warum ist Wireshark so besonders?

Netzwerk Kabel in verschiedenen Farben

Es gibt viele Netzwerktools, aber Wireshark ist in Sachen Detailtiefe, Flexibilität und Verständlichkeit kaum zu schlagen. Hier sind einige der herausragenden Merkmale:

  • Live-Mitschnitte: Du kannst in Echtzeit sehen, wie sich Daten durch dein Netzwerk bewegen.
  • Filterfunktionen: Du interessierst dich nur für HTTP, DNS oder ein bestimmtes Gerät? Kein Problem – einfach filtern.
  • Dekodierung vieler Protokolle: Egal ob TCP, UDP, HTTP, TLS, SMB, MQTT – Wireshark kennt sie alle.
  • Analyse und Fehlerdiagnose: Netzwerkausfälle, langsame Verbindungen oder fehlerhafte Kommunikation lassen sich präzise untersuchen.
  • Export- und Analysefunktionen: Du kannst Mitschnitte speichern, weitergeben oder später analysieren.
  • Open Source: Wireshark ist frei nutzbar und wird kontinuierlich weiterentwickelt.

Einsatzbereiche: Wann ist Wireshark nützlich?

Hier ein paar typische Anwendungsfälle, in denen Wireshark hilfreich ist:

  • Verbindungsprobleme diagnostizieren: Warum lädt die Webseite so langsam? Welches Paket kommt nicht an?
  • Verständnis für Netzwerkprotokolle aufbauen: Ideal für Technikbegeisterte und Lernende.
  • Sicherheitsanalyse: Welche Daten werden unverschlüsselt übertragen? Gibt es auffällige Verbindungen?
  • Fehlersuche bei IoT-Geräten: Was sendet eigentlich dein Smart-TV ins Netz?

Kurzum: Mit Wireshark kannst du nicht nur Probleme lösen, sondern auch verstehen, wie das Netzwerk wirklich funktioniert.


Erste Schritte mit Wireshark

Der Einstieg ist überraschend einfach:

  1. Download & Installation
    Lade dir Wireshark von der offiziellen Webseite https://www.wireshark.org/ herunter. Während der Installation wird oft Npcap mitinstalliert – das ist nötig, um Pakete überhaupt erfassen zu können.
  2. Start und Netzwerkschnittstelle wählen
    Nach dem Start siehst du eine Liste deiner Netzwerkadapter (z. B. Ethernet, WLAN). Wähle den Adapter aus, über den deine Internetverbindung läuft.
  3. Mitschnitt starten
    Klicke auf „Start“, und der Mitschnitt beginnt. Ab jetzt wird jedes empfangene und gesendete Paket analysiert.
  4. Filter nutzen
    Ohne Filter sieht man hunderte oder tausende Pakete. Beispiel: Mit dem Filter http bekommst du nur HTTP-Verkehr angezeigt.

Beispiel: Einen HTTP-Request analysieren

Schauen wir uns gemeinsam ein typisches Beispiel an: Du rufst eine einfache Webseite auf – z. B. http://example.com – und möchtest wissen, was dein Rechner dabei ins Internet sendet und empfängt.

Vorbereitung

  • Starte Wireshark und wähle deine aktive Netzwerkschnittstelle.
  • Setze den Anzeigefilter auf http.
  • Öffne nun im Browser die Adresse http://example.com.
  • Warte kurz, dann stoppe den Mitschnitt.

Jetzt siehst du in Wireshark einige Zeilen, die HTTP-Kommunikation betreffen.


Was du in den Paketen siehst

Wenn du ein Paket mit „GET“ im Info-Feld findest, handelt es sich um die HTTP-Anfrage. Klicke darauf, und du siehst rechts im Detailfenster die komplette Struktur:

Beispielhafter Aufbau der Anfrage:

GET / HTTP/1.1  
Host: example.com
User-Agent: Mozilla/5.0 …
Accept: text/html,application/xhtml+xml …
Connection: keep-alive

Was bedeutet das?

  • GET / – Dein Browser fordert die Startseite an.
  • Host: example.com – Der Server, an den die Anfrage geht.
  • User-Agent – Informationen über deinen Browser.
  • Accept – Welche Formate der Browser akzeptiert.
  • Connection – Ob die Verbindung offen gehalten werden soll.

Die Antwort des Servers

Im nächsten Paket siehst du die Antwort des Servers – den HTTP-Statuscode (z. B. 200 OK) und die eigentlichen Daten, oft als HTML-Seite.

HTTP/1.1 200 OK  
Content-Type: text/html
Content-Length: 1256

Im unteren Fenster kannst du sogar den HTML-Inhalt direkt anschauen, wenn du auf „Line-based text data“ klickst. Hier siehst du den Quellcode der Webseite – genauso, wie er beim Browser ankommt.


Wichtige Tipps für den Umgang mit Wireshark

⚠ Datenschutz beachten

Du darfst nur den Verkehr mitschneiden, zu dem du berechtigt bist. In einem fremden WLAN oder auf Arbeitsrechnern ohne Zustimmung ist das nicht erlaubt.

🎯 Filter clever nutzen

Wireshark zeigt schnell viele Daten – nutze Filter wie:

  • ip.addr == 192.168.0.1 → Nur Pakete mit bestimmter IP-Adresse
  • tcp.port == 80 → Nur HTTP über Port 80
  • dns → Zeigt nur DNS-Anfragen
  • http.request.uri contains "login" → HTTP-Requests mit bestimmten Inhalten

📁 Mitschnitte speichern

Du kannst Mitschnitte als .pcap speichern und später wieder öffnen oder teilen – ideal für Zusammenarbeit oder spätere Analyse.


Was Wireshark nicht kann

So mächtig Wireshark auch ist – es gibt Grenzen:

  • Kein aktives Eingreifen: Es ist ein reines Analyse-Tool, du kannst damit keine Daten manipulieren oder senden.
  • TLS/HTTPS ist verschlüsselt: Ohne private Schlüssel kannst du keine Inhalte von HTTPS-Seiten einsehen.
  • Nur lokaler Verkehr: Wireshark sieht nur den Verkehr, der auch durch deine Netzwerkkarte läuft. In einem geswitchten Netzwerk bedeutet das: meist nur dein eigener Traffic.

Fazit: Ein unverzichtbares Werkzeug für Netzwerkinteressierte

Wireshark ist ein unglaublich vielseitiges Tool – und perfekt geeignet für dich, wenn du tiefer in die Welt der Netzwerke eintauchen möchtest. Es hilft dir, Probleme zu lösen, Protokolle zu verstehen und sogar Sicherheitslücken zu erkennen – aber vor allem: Es macht sichtbar, was sonst unsichtbar bleibt.

Egal ob du einfach nur neugierig bist oder gezielt auf Fehlersuche gehst – mit Wireshark bekommst du ein leistungsstarkes Werkzeug an die Hand, das dich nie wieder loslassen wird.

Avatar-Foto

Johanna

Ich bin Johanna, leidenschaftliche Technologie-Enthusiastin und Autorin bei "Addis Techblog". Mein besonderer Fokus liegt auf Innovationen und den neuesten Entwicklungen in der Tech-Welt. Es begeistert mich, komplexe Themen verständlich und zugänglich zu machen, damit meine Leser bestens über die dynamische Welt der Technologie informiert sind. In meiner Freizeit experimentiere ich gerne mit neuen Gadgets und Software, um immer am Puls der Zeit zu bleiben.